520 _aConstruction industry market analysis reports a more promising outlook for UK construction than previously expected, with summer construction forecasts revised upwards. The optimism is based on the buoyant start to 2002 with increases in orders and output; government's increased spending commitments on health, education, housing and transport; and the more promising outlook for consumer spending. Industrial building is identified as the only weakness. Graphs. Tables.
